Wi-Fi 7 Certification Brings Revolution in Wireless Network Technology

Wi-Fi 7 is the latest certification standard for wireless networks, bringing numerous improvements compared to previous versions. These include higher data throughput, reduced latency, improved reliability, and lower energy consumption.

Wi-Fi 7 technology utilizes the 6 GHz band but, thanks to the new Multi-Link Operation (MLO) technique, it allows for the simultaneous use of multiple frequency bands, enhancing performance in crowded environments. Peak transmission speeds in the Wi-Fi 7 standard can reach up to 40 Gbps, four times higher than previous versions. With these enhancements, Wi-Fi 7 will be ideal for gamers, as well as users of AR/VR applications and virtual and augmented reality systems.

While there are currently only a few devices with Wi-Fi 7 certification, it is predicted that their number will significantly increase over the next few years. In 2024 alone, the introduction of approximately 233 million new Wi-Fi 7-compatible devices is expected, spanning various hardware categories, from desktop computers to IoT devices.

To take advantage of the new Wi-Fi 7 standard, one will need a compatible client device, a compatible router, and a fast internet service. Wi-Fi 7 certification brings a revolution in wireless network technology, enabling true replacement of wired connections in various areas of life, from home networks to office and industrial applications.
